Attack on the Danube Canal – policemen were thrown with beer cans, then there was a bang

Date:

Police Service Dog Unit (PDHE) officers were looking for narcotics near the Danube Canal shortly after midnight when strangers suddenly threw beer cans at them. At the same time, a pyrotechnic object was said to have been thrown from a bridge. The fireworks exploded just meters from the officers and the assistance dog.

After the attack on the officials on the Danube Canal at Franz-Josefs-Kai, the emergency services immediately provided reinforcements. With the help of the city command, the agents tried to catch the alleged perpetrators. But without success.

Service dog was unharmed in the attack
Three firefighters were injured in the operation. They could not continue their service, the Viennese police report. Fortunately, the service dog was unharmed and was examined at a veterinary clinic after the incident. Investigations into officer assault, aggravated assault and attempted animal cruelty are now underway.
